QUEZON CITY—Vatican’s Dicastery for Culture and Education granted Recoletos School of Theology (RST) canonical recognition as an Ecclesiastical Institution of Higher Studies and confirmed the renewal of its affiliation with the Royal and Pontifical University of Santo Tomas (UST) in Manila for another five years. Dated August 25, 2025, and signed by Cardinal José Tolentino de Mendonça, Prefect of the Dicastery for Culture and Education, the two documents were presented to the RST community during a thanksgiving Mass last October 2, 2025, presided by Rev. Two Summa Cum Laude Grads 9th placers in Teacher’s Board
Bacolod City, NEGROS OCCIDENTAL–Two summa cum laude graduates of the University of Negros Occidental-Recoletos Class of 2018 are among the September 2018 Board Licensure Examinations for Professional Teachers top notchers. Claire Clamor Magbanua and Allen Jake Sajot Talimodao both ranked ninth place in the Secondary and Elementary levels, respectively, the Professional Regulation Commission announced yesterday.…
